Role & Responsibilities
- Support daily boutique operations by receiving, unpacking and processing incoming merchandise according to Chanel procedures.
- Manage inventory cycles: replenishment, stock transfers, regular stock counts and reconciliation with the POS system.
- Prepare merchandise for the sales floor, maintain back‑of‑house organisation and ensure accurate labelling and tagging.
- Assist Sales Advisors with client appointments, order fulfilment, gift wrapping and special requests when required.
- Coordinate returns, repairs and exchanges in compliance with brand policies and liaise with distribution or logistics teams.
- Maintain visual and presentation standards in stock areas and on the sales floor; assist with merchandising resets as directed.
- Ensure compliance with loss‑prevention and security protocols and safeguard client confidentiality and luxury presentation standards.
